Davangere railway station is a railway station in Davangere, state of Karnataka, India. It is one of the major railway stations in the South Western Railway Zone of Indian Railways.[1][2] The station is situated on P.B. road in Davangere, exactly opposite to the city municipal corporation. It was created during the British rule and was renovated recently.
